The Healthcare Enterprise Software Market analysis reveals that the central challenge impacting widespread adoption and efficacy remains the complex issue of interoperability between disparate systems. Healthcare enterprises frequently operate with a patchwork of legacy systems alongside modern Electronic Health Record (EHR) platforms, Revenue Cycle Management (RCM) tools, and specialized clinical software. This lack of seamless communication forces clinical staff to manually reconcile data, creating bottlenecks, increasing the risk of medical errors, and undermining the goal of holistic, coordinated patient care. Effective enterprise software must be built on open standards like FHIR (Fast Healthcare Interoperability Resources) to ensure that patient data flows seamlessly across departments, affiliated clinics, and external laboratories, allowing for a single, unified view of the patient journey and maximizing the investment in IT infrastructure.

Furthermore, a critical part of the analysis involves the continuous navigation of a stringent and fragmented regulatory landscape, particularly concerning patient data privacy and security. Global standards like HIPAA in the US and GDPR in Europe impose heavy penalties for non-compliance, forcing enterprise software vendors to continuously update their platforms to meet evolving mandates related to data encryption, access controls, and audit trails. The analytical focus must shift from simply managing compliance to leveraging software to proactively enforce governance and monitor potential security vulnerabilities in real-time. This commitment to regulatory excellence is not just a cost of doing business but a core determinant of vendor selection, as healthcare providers demand robust, secure platforms capable of mitigating the severe financial and reputational risks associated with data breaches.

  1. What is the single greatest challenge to achieving efficiency, according to market analysis? The greatest challenge is poor system interoperability, caused by the inability of diverse legacy systems, EHRs, and specialized clinical software to seamlessly communicate and share standardized patient data.
  2. How do regulations like HIPAA and GDPR shape the development of healthcare enterprise software? They mandate strict requirements for data privacy, security, and encryption, compelling developers to build compliance-by-design architectures to protect sensitive patient information and mitigate the risk of severe financial penalties.
